Official abstract text for this publication.
Described herein is a mounting clip comprising a mounting flange comprising a top surface opposite a bottom surface and a perimeter extending between the top surface and the bottom surface, a positioning member extending upwards from the mounting flange, a grid engagement member extending upwards from the positioning member, a first alignment tab extending downward from the mounting flange, and wherein the mounting flange comprises a keyhole located inset from the perimeter of the mounting flange and extending continuously from the top surface to the bottom surface of the mounting flange.

What is claimed is: 1 . A mounting clip comprising: a mounting flange comprising a top surface opposite a bottom surface and a perimeter extending between the top surface and the bottom surface; a positioning member extending upwards from the mounting flange; a grid engagement member extending upwards from the positioning member; a first alignment tab extending downward from the mounting flange; and wherein the mounting flange comprises a keyhole located inset from the perimeter of the mounting flange and extending continuously from the top surface to the bottom surface of the mounting flange. 2 . The mounting clip according to claim 1 , wherein the first alignment tab comprises a first distal end located below the bottom surface of the mounting flange by a first tab distance, the first tab distance being a non-zero positive value. 3 . The mounting clip according to claim 1 , wherein the perimeter of the mounting flange comprises a first edge opposite a second edge and a third edge opposite a fourth edge, wherein the positioning member is adjacent to the first edge. 4 . The mounting clip according to claim 1 , further comprising a second alignment tab extending downward from the mounting flange. 5 . The mounting clip according to claim 4 , wherein the second alignment tab comprises a second distal end located below the bottom surface of the mounting flange by a second tab distance, the second tab distance being a non-zero positive value. 6 . The mounting clip according to claim 5 , wherein the second alignment tab is located adjacent to the second edge and fourth edge of the perimeter of the mounting flange. 7 . The mounting clip according to claim 4 , wherein the first alignment tab is located adjacent to the first edge and third edge of the perimeter of the mounting flange. 8 . A mounting clip comprising: a mounting flange comprising: a top surface; a bottom surface that is opposite the top surface; a perimeter extending between the top surface and the bottom surface; a keyhole located inset from the perimeter of the mounting flange and extending continuously from the top surface to the bottom surface of the mounting flange; a first alignment tab extending downward from the mounting flange; a second alignment tab extending downward from the mounting flange; a first axis extending through the keyhole in a direction that is orthogonal to the bottom surface of the mounting flange; and wherein the first alignment tab and the second alignment tab are positioned about the first axis and offset by about 180 degrees as measured about the first axis. 9 . The mounting clip according to claim 8 , wherein the first alignment tab comprises a first distal end located below the bottom surface of the mounting flange by a first tab distance, the first tab distance being a non-zero positive value. 10 . The mounting clip according to claim 8 , wherein the second alignment tab comprises a second distal end located below the bottom surface of the mounting flange by a second distance, the second tab distance being a non-zero positive value. 11 . The mounting clip according to claim 8 , wherein the first alignment tab comprise a first inner wall opposite a first outer wall, and the second alignment tab comprises a second inner wall opposite a second outer wall, wherein the first inner wall and the second inner wall are substantially parallel. 12 . The mounting clip according to claim 8 , wherein the first inner wall of the first alignment tab is offset from the second inner wall of the second alignment tab by about 180 degrees about the first axis. 13 . The mounting clip according to claim 8 , wherein the first axis extends through the keyhole but is not centered on the keyhole. 14 . The mounting clip according to claim 8 , wherein the perimeter of the mounting flange comprises a first edge opposite a second edge and a third edge opposite a fourth edge, wherein the positioning member is adjacent to the first edge. 15 . The mounting clip according to claim 14 , wherein an X-axis intersects the first edge and the second edge of the perimeter of the mounting flange, a Y-axis intersects the third edge and the fourth edge of the perimeter of the mounting flange, and a Z-axis intersects the top surface and the bottom surface of the mounting flange. 16 . The mounting clip according to claim 15 , wherein the first alignment tab and the second alignment tab are horizontally offset from each other by a first tab offset distance as measured along the X-axis, and the first alignment tab and the second alignment tab are horizontally offset from each other by a second tab offset distance as measured along the Y-axis. 17 . The mounting clip according to claim 16 , wherein a ratio of the first tab offset distance to the second tab offset distance ranges from about 0.35:1 to about 0.95:1. 18 . A panel assembly comprising a panel comprising a body and having a first major surface opposite a second major surface and a side surface extending there-between; at least one mounting clip comprising: a mounting flange comprising: a top surface opposite a bottom surface and a perimeter extending between the top surface and the bottom surface; a keyhole located inset from the perimeter of the mounting flange and extending continuously from the top surface to the bottom surface of the mounting flange; a positioning member extending upwards from the mounting flange; a grid engagement member extending upwards from the positioning member; a first alignment tab extending downward from the mounting flange; and at least one mounting key comprising: a mounting tab; and a mounting spacer; and wherein the first alignment tab of the mounting clip is located adjacent to the first major surface of the panel; wherein the lower surface of the mounting flange is located is adjacent to the side surface of the panel; wherein the mounting spacer of the mounting key is located at least partially within the keyhole of the mounting flange; and wherein the mounting tab of the mounting key is located adjacent to the top surface of the mounting flange. 19 . The panel assembly according to claim 18 , the mounting clip further comprises a second alignment tab extending downward from the mounting flange, and wherein the second alignment tab is located adjacent to the second major surface of the panel. 20 . The panel assembly according to claim 18 , wherein the mounting tab comprises an upper surface opposite a lower surface, and wherein the lower surface of the mounting tab at least partially overlaps with the top surface of the mounting flange in a vertical direction.
